H.R. 1586 - To Impose an Additional Tax on Bonuses Received from Certain TARP Recipients.

American International Group, AIG bonus tax, Troubled Assets Relief Program - Taxation. 111th Congress (2009-2010) View bill details
Sponsor:
Charles Rangel
Summary:
To impose an additional tax on bonuses received from certain TARP recipients. (by CRS)
Status:
The bill was voted on in the House on March 19, 2009
Amendments:
89 proposed amendments. 16 accepted. 73 rejected. View amendments
House Vote: On Passage

PASSED on March 19, 2009.

2/3 required to pass

voted YES: 328 voted NO: 93
